Air InfoSec is a cybersecurity firm that secures critical IT and cloud systems and provides elite cleared cybersecurity talent. It delivers end-to-end services including infrastructure and cloud security, penetration testing and red team operations, incident response and digital forensics, threat hunting, and governance, risk & compliance consulting. Air InfoSec also offers recruiting, staffing, and talent-sourcing for cleared and certified professionals to support permanent, contract, and project-based cybersecurity needs, emphasizing disciplined, military-background teams for government and enterprise clients.

• This is a remote position. • The Enterprise Architect will support the Texas Comptroller of Public Accounts (CPA) on the Centralized Accounting and Payroll/Personnel System (CAPPS) Program. • This senior-level role provides highly advanced consultative services and technical assistance in support of CPA's Statewide Fiscal Systems team, encompassing the CAPPS HR/Payroll, Financials, STARR, and ancillary system components. • The selected candidate will be responsible for enterprise technology vision and strategy, technical operations oversight, contract management support, and service desk governance across the CAPPS ecosystem. • This position requires extensive cross-functional coordination with internal CPA stakeholders, external CAPPS customer agencies, and contracted vendors to ensure cohesive, standards-compliant technical execution. • The candidate must be adaptable and prepared to learn and integrate new systems and platforms as directed. • Develop and maintain the long-term enterprise technology roadmap for CAPPS systems, data, and platforms, ensuring architectural decisions support CPA's business goals and prevent duplication or unnecessary complexity. • Provide architectural leadership for digital transformation, cloud migrations, modernization efforts, and large-scale projects as directed by the CAPPS Product Manager. • Oversee technical decision-making for the CAPPS Technology Operations section, serving as the primary escalation point for complex technical issues and managing team assignments, performance, and project delivery. • Coordinate all technical activities between the CAPPS Technology Operations Team, internal CPA stakeholders, external CAPPS agencies, and contracted vendors including the Managed Services provider. • Ensure all digital products and content meet WCAG 2.1 accessibility standards, including regular compliance reviews and remediation of identified accessibility issues. • Assist with contract management oversight responsibilities, including IT control audits, security compliance, technical reviews of workflows and automation rules, and support for SLA monitoring and environment analysis. • Review and provide approval recommendations for technical deliverables related to CAPPS architecture, the System Development Lifecycle, Disaster Recovery, Security Plans, and future technology planning. • Oversee and support technical upgrades including PeopleSoft image, PeopleSoft Fluid, PeopleTools, and other software publisher upgrades. • Manage and oversee the CAPPS Service Desk (BOSSDesk), including design, configuration, testing, and software administration support. • Participate as a technical advisor during CPA procurement cycles for CAPPS-related products and services, supporting research, solicitation development, and evaluation activities.
• Minimum Qualifications • 20 years of extensive Texas public sector experience directly working for or supporting a Texas state government agency. • 20 years of experience performing technical activities in support of CPA application systems. • 20 years of experience creating and managing a strategic roadmap by combining strong planning skills, technical insight, and effective cross-functional communication. • 10 years of experience serving in a lead role with responsibility for managing outsourced technical teams and overseeing a Managed Services provider. • 10 years of experience preparing materials for and conducting executive-level presentations. • 10 years of experience performing technical project management activities in support of CPA's CAPPS program. • 10 years of experience interpreting contractual language and integrating it into daily workflows while holding vendors accountable to contractual requirements. • 10 years of extensive knowledge of and experience with data integration, data quality, and SDLC processes and methodologies. • 10 years of experience in IT security and control practices. • 10 years of technical experience with PeopleSoft FSCM or HCM 9.2, PeopleTools, PeopleCode, Application Designer, SQL, PS Query, SQR, Application Engine, and Oracle 11 or higher. • 10 years of experience with CAPPS Central production and deployment technical support activities for more than 100 agencies and 5 Hub instances. • 10 years of experience with IT service desk functions and knowledge of ITIL framework methodologies and processes. • Preferred Qualifications • 20 years of experience with software and hardware management industry best practices. • 20 years of experience with CPA's legacy Statewide Financial Systems production support activities. • 10 years of experience developing technical specifications to support IT procurements.
